Yeah, there will be a lot of stock, but what is cool is that the bullets and the cases will be mainly separate. With the dies set just right (and multiple die set ups at times), the recipes programmed and triple checked each time, I can combine, say a 458 Lott case and someone's bullet of choice, load, seal, triple QA check and on its way.

If the Bertram Brass continues to improve, then it may be a matter of getting the bullets over to Oz. You have great powders there, and even some primers that I cannot get here. So we set up a way to manufacture a wide range of ammunition right there.

Another example: Mannlicher rifles are used much more per capita there than in the US. It makes sense for me to make as much correctly sized shooting brass as possible to send over. With a swage some of the Woodleigh bullets can be sized to fit the bore of a given Mannlicher rifle. The correctly headstamped brass is more important for the traveling hunter. Those are more common in the US. I would go to the Mannlicher collector's meeting, or the German collector's meeting and lay out a huge display of all their dreams incorrectly labelled brass with RWS bullets and all that happy stuff.


I do want to get the cost of NE ammo down out of the stratosphere. Not everyone reloads. Many people who do reload really shouldn't be doing that. If they can buy some packets of practice ammo and then work up to full power for their "big" hunt, then great. I like the idea of re-manufacturing ammunition out of empty cases. Get them shot twenty times (at least with practice loads). Then you have a hunter who is familiar with his rifle, and can go out and be successful.

This is going to be expensive, and take much of my energy, but I think it is worthwhile. All the burning rates of powders, case capacities, bullet capabilities, primer brisance and the whole lot keep swirling around in my mind. It is do able.

Sooner or later, after all the proof of concept work is done, someone with a little $$ in their pockets will want in. Fine by me. The intellectual property stays in my head, so no one else can cheapen the concept to make a fast dollar.
